#31f1d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31f1d0 is composed of 19.2% red, 94.5%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.7%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 169.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 56.9%. #31f1d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#00e3a1.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

#31f1d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31f1d0 has RGB values of R:49, G:241,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3273168.

Shades and Tints of #31f1d0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e0c is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#31f1d0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9493 is the less saturated color, while #29f9d6 is the most saturated one.
